Caught C/2023 P1 Nishimura just as it cleared the houses to the East and didn't quite get an hour of 30 second shots before the sun made the sky too bright. Processing this was all but a nightmare and I obviously need a lot of practice.
William Optics 91 FLT
ZWO ASI183MC Pro
Skywatcher EQ6-Ri
ZWO ASIAIR
Removed the stars from each sub and stacked the comet separately. Still remaining artifacts, so I didn't really nail that process. I lost all of the little galaxies as well in the smeary effect. The comet detail is quite good and I was pleased with that.
